The proposal of Polyachenko et al. (1971) that the spheroidal component of a galaxy will be triaxial, and will develop a bar if it possesses a high normalized angular momentum is compared with observations. It is shown that the Polyachenko proposal is consistent with bulge rotational velocities observed in disk-type systems. The bar presumably represented a bulge component having a high mass. The method of evaluating the relative mass of a bar is briefly discussed, and a two-stage evolutionary history of the spheroidal part of an SB galaxy is suggested.
